Our dog Emmy had her first mammory surgery in November of 2009. In February of 2010 more lumps came back and she had her 2nd mammory surgery in March of 2010. This past December of 2010 bigger lumps came back in the same spot for the 3rd time and a new one higher up.
She had her 3rd mammory surgery (breast cancer) on January 26th, 2011. Her biopsy results were very grim, she has a high grade adenocarcinoma mammory cancer that is very aggressive. We were referred to the VCA in Sacramento to see a dog oncologist specialist. They did an ultra sound and there was no metastisis found in any of her organs or lungs and her lymph nodes are good as well.
Emmy started chemo therapy on Friday February 4th, 2011 in Sacramento. She will have 8 chemo treatments and in between have blood work and x-rays to keep track of the cancer if and when it returns.
The chemo treatments are $410.19 for each treatment. Her surgery ten days ago cost $1758.00 and our trip on Friday was $810.00 by the time the chemo is done not counting blood work and any extra that may arise we will owe over $7,000.00. This is the only course of treatment for her to have a good quality of life.
